The indepth reviews of the Canon EOS 5D Mark IV seem to be coming out fairly quickly. It's a bit surprising to see DPReview has completed theirs already, but that may just come down to the popularity of the EOS 5D line of DSLRs.

For the most part, DPReview loves the new EOS 5D Mark IV and thinks it's a worthwhile upgrade over  the EOS 5D Mark III and definitely the EOS 5D Mark II.

We said in our overview video for the 5D Mark IV that this is the most refined 5D yet, and we believe that still stands. This is a camera that will stand up to years of abuse and churn out images with appreciably better quality (and at a faster rate) than its predecessor. The touch screen and Dual Pixel AF offer users more shooting options, and the built-in Wi-Fi and NFC will be an important addition to those working in the field. It may not be arevolutionary update, but this evolutionary update will find its way into the hands of thousands of working professionals, and it will reward them with better and more reliable results than ever before.
